Borussia Dortmund 'reach verbal agreement to sign Chelsea's Ian Maatsen'

Borussia Dortmund reportedly reach a verbal agreement to sign Chelsea left-back Ian Maatsen on loan for the remainder of the season.

German giants Borussia Dortmund have reportedly reached a verbal agreement to sign Chelsea left-back Ian Maatsen on loan.

The 21-year-old was loaned out of Stamford Bridge for the third time in the 2022-23 season, during which he played a crucial role in Burnley's promotion back to the Premier League under Vincent Kompany.

Having shown his quality in the Championship, Maatsen returned to West London with the aim of establishing himself in Chelsea's first team, and he has made 15 appearances for the Blues in the current campaign.

However, Maatsen is yet to register a goal or assist for Mauricio Pochettino's side this term, and only three of his 15 appearances have come as a starter, including two in the EFL Cup.

From 12 Premier League matches, the Netherlands Under-21 international has totalled just 199 minutes, making his only start against Crystal Palace on December 27 and coming off on the 58-minute mark.

Even with Marc Cucurella and Ben Chilwell absent through injury, Levi Colwill and Malo Gusto have been preferred to Maatsen at left-back, while he is also behind Raheem Sterling, Mykhaylo Mudryk and Noni Madueke in the attacking pecking order.

Saturday's FA Cup third-round clash with Preston North End would seemingly be an ideal opportunity for Maatsen to play his way into Pochettino's good books, but he was an unused substitute throughout the contest as the Blues marched to a 4-0 win.

Back in October, Chelsea activated an extension in the Dutchman's contract to keep him at the club until the end of the 2024-25 season, but there is no indication that he will be handed a long-term extension.

Burnley and Manchester City have been linked with a January swoop for Maatsen, although he supposedly has no intention of re-joining the Clarets, and Dortmund have since positioned themselves at the head of the queue.

According to German journalist Florian Plettenberg, a verbal agreement is now in place for the Chelsea man to join Edin Terzic's side on loan for the rest of the season after positive developments on Saturday.

Discussions between the two clubs are now believed to be at the final stages, and Maatsen is inching ever closer to a mid-season switch to the Signal Iduna Park, which would be his fourth temporary spell away from the Blues.

Maatsen left PSV Eindhoven's youth academy in 2018 to join the Blues and made his senior debut in a 7-1 EFL Cup win over Grimsby Town in the 2019-20 season, but he has also been shipped out to Coventry City and Charlton Athletic on loan.

As well Maatsen, Dortmund are also working on a deal to bring Manchester United winger Jadon Sancho back to the Bundesliga for the next six months following his ostracisation from the Red Devils squad.

The England winger has not played for Man United since the end of August owing to a breakdown in his relationship with Erik ten Hag, and there is now believed to be a broad agreement in place between the two clubs.

However, there are still a few more hurdles to clear before Sancho can don the Dortmund kit again, namely the percentage of the attacker's wages that the Bundesliga club will cover during his loan spell.
